본문 바로가기

4주 프로젝트

(4)
React-redux 이번에는 redux를 배우고 생활코딩과 벨로퍼트님의 실습을 보면서 개념을 익히고 따라해봤다. 그래서 내 다름대로 실습한 코드를 분석하면서 정리하려고 하는데 잘못이해하고 있는 부분이 있을 수 있다. 1.서비스 화면 우선 실습한 서비스는 아래와 같다. 색깔을 고르면 카운트숫자에 색깔이 바뀌게 되고, 버튼으로 카운트를 1씩 올릴 수 있다. 그리고 밑에는 인풋창에다가 입력해서 대기자명단을 작성할 수 있고 입장이 밑줄이 쳐지고 나감을 누르면 명단에서 지워진다. 2.counter 만들기 아래 사진을 설명하면 다음과 같다. 1. 액션과, 액션 생성함수, state의 초기상태를 설정해주고 dispatch에게 전달 받을 리듀서가 들어가 있는 모듈을 만들어준다. 2.combineReducers로 리듀서를 넣어준다.(리듀서..
Redux -기본개념 오늘은 미팅을 가지고 쉽다의 레거시코드를 받을 수 있었다. 그런데 그동안 봤던 코드 중 가장 복잡하고 이해하기 힘들었다. 그래서 이번 주에 정해진 Sprint를 진행하기 위한 Task 작성을 해야하는데 너무 모르겠어서 세분화를 할 수가 없었다. 그래서 우선 레거시 코드에 사용된 스택 공부가 선행되어야 할 것 같아서 이번에는 redux에 대하여 공부를 해보려고 한다. 1.Redux의 기본 개념 Redux를 실습하기 전 알아야하는 키워드들이 있다. 1-1. 액션(Action) 상태에 어떠한 변화가 필요하게 될 때 액션이란 것을 발생시켜야 한다. 하나의 객체로 표현이 된다. type은 반드시 들어가야하고, 그 외 값들은 마음대로 넣을 수 있다. { type: "TOGGLE_VALUE" } 1-2 액션 생성함수..
4주 프로젝트 React testing library 2 보호되어 있는 글입니다.
4주 프로젝트 - React testing library 1 보호되어 있는 글입니다.